European accessibility act explained and what it means for businesses and their websites to prepare to meet requirements
Understanding the European Accessibility Act (EAA) The European Accessibility Act (EAA) is a landmark directive introduced by the European Union (EU) aimed at improving accessibility across a range of digital and physical products and services. Set to take effect on 28 June 2025, the EAA seeks to break down barriers faced by people with disabilities[...]

Google Business Profile Website Shutdown 2024

Google has announced that websites generated through Google My Business profiles will be switched off in 2024. For years, organisations could use a Google feature to create a basic website using information on their Business Profile. Over time as organisation needs and technology has changed, the use of this feature has reduced and following a[…]
